Abstract: The present invention relates to a humidity sensor, and more particularly, to a resistance film-type real-time chromogenic humidity sensor produced with a polyelectrolyte thin film. The humidity sensor according to the present invention is a chromogenic hygrometer in which a polyelectrolyte nano thin film that absorbs moisture is formed on a reflective layer, and the nano thin film varies terms of color and electrical resistance as moisture is absorbed and the thickness varies. The hygrometer according to the present invention is a dual-function hygrometer, the color and resistance of which vary. Provided is the chromogenic hygrometer in which the sensor made using a PSS-b-PMB thin film varies in color between purple, blue, green, yellow, orange, and red according to humidity at a very high response speed of within one minute.
